The given uses are supported by the OMA-DM specification. However, a device may
implement all of them or chose specific ones. OMA-DM is mainly designed by keeping small
footprint devices in mind. In such devices, storage and memory space might be limited.
Plus, they may also have bandwidth constraints for communication. If we speak in techni-
cal terms, then OMA-DM protocol mainly utilizes XML for the exchange of data. It is most
specifically defined by SyncML. The task of device management is conducted by establishing
communication between a server and the client. OMA-DM can support various data trans-
ports such as:
